Webb29 dec. 2024 · Call for a motion from the floor. The president or the chairman of the board, group or meeting asks for a motion to accept the previous meeting's minutes as read or with discussed changes as noted. The motion can be made by any voting board member and will need to be seconded by someone else. WebbEach Service Directory entry includes relevant policies, forms and contact details. WebbMinutes should be written in an objective tone, without the private opinions or editorializations of the minute-taker. It is crucial that meeting minutes are accurate, because they can be a legal record of proceedings and actions of an organization. A person does not have to have been present at a meeting in participate in approving the minutes of that meeting. The only proper way to object to the approval of the clerk/secretary’s draft of the meeting minutes is to propose a correction. Minutes are not approved at a special ...

Webb26 sep. 2024 · Taking the Minutes Before the meeting begins, obtain a copy of the agenda. As the meeting progresses, take detailed notes relating to meeting particulars, board reports, discussions and actions as the board proceeds through each item of the agenda. Record motions, resolutions and decisions verbatim, but summarize discussions. Webb23 sep. 2024 · Step 1: Plan Ahead. If you are tasked with recording minutes during a corporate meeting, planning ahead and creating an outline is a good first step. Before the meeting, meet with the chairperson to discuss the agenda for the meeting. Using the agenda, you can prepare an outline with each agenda item already noted. Webb12 nov. 2015 · A minutes taker is the attendee at meeting whose role it is to record the minutes of the meeting. The note taker may be a formal, professional note taker, whose only job is to take notes, or they may be an active participant in the meeting who has taken on the role for that specific meeting.
